Fisheries and Oceans Canada is seeking a contractor to provide coastal imaging services for the Canadian Coast Guard's Area Response Planning initiative under the Oceans Protection Plan 2.0. The project involves collecting imagery and video data along approximately 1,750 km of the southern Nova Scotia coastline, from Lobster Bay toward Halifax, following the ShoreZone Coastal Imaging and Habitat Mapping Protocol. This data is intended to enhance coastal habitat information to support oil spill preparedness and response activities. This federal solicitation, numbered 30008247, was posted on September 10, 2026, with a response deadline of September 25, 2026. The contract is managed by the Department of Fisheries and Oceans, with Tina Brown serving as the primary contracting authority. All work will be performed within Nova Scotia, Canada.
